Outstanding achievements

At Long Close School, our commitment to academic excellence is evident across all levels.

Early Years

With an impressive 93% of our young learners achieving a Good Level of Development, we offer a supportive and engaging environment that lays the foundation for your child's future success.

Prep School

Our Prep School exemplifies academic excellence with 77% of students surpassing the 11+ exam's required pass mark in 2023, an achievement reflecting our program's rigor and our community's dedication.

GCSE

Our GCSE success, particularly with 70% of students achieving grade 7 or above in Mathematics, showcases our consistent excellence above national averages and the high-quality education we provide.

Destinations

We celebrate 100% of our pupils securing their chosen post-16 destinations, with 78% advancing to top selective grammar schools, underscoring our commitment to providing an exceptional foundation for ongoing growth and achievement.

Introducing one of our newest members of staff, Stuart Downie, our PE Teacher.

Stuart joined Long Close at the beginning of the autumn term, and has enjoyed getting to know our students and the Long Close families.

Before re-training as a teacher, Stuart served as a Royal Marine Commando, specialising in nuclear security and bomb disposal.  Used to pushing himself physically with multiple ironman triathlons and ultramarathons, Stuart enjoys motivating our children to enjoy PE and develop a passion for physical activity.

Our whole school had so much fun celebrating this year's Global Be Well Day!

We started the day with a very energetic 'wake up shake up' outside, for all pupils and staff.  Our Head boy and Head girl led the event, supported by the prefect team,  and joined by parents and teachers. The music was loud and the smiles were wide, as the children danced and jumped 

The day included wellbeing focused activities throughout the lessons, from our older students sharing stories and reading with the little ones, to our prep children making kindness boxes and filling them with poems, letters and drawings, to meditation and mindfulness.

We also took part in Cognita School's Community Impact Challenge, contributing an amazing 442 hours of 'giving back'.

We are really proud of all the children and how enthusiastically they embraced the day
